    Usage: A Versatile Ingredient in Real-World Manufacturing

    Anyone who has stood on a food production line or walked through a pharmaceutical formulation room knows the value of an ingredient that does its job without bringing new challenges. Jungbunzlauer Tripotassium Citrate delivers potassium fortification while acting as a buffering agent, acidulant, and sequestrant. Food and beverage producers drop our material in hydration products to supply potassium without the sodium levels cheaper alternatives carry. Drinks need tartness without metallic aftertaste—our product creates balanced flavor profiles that keep consumers coming back for more.

    Tableting in dietary supplements benefits from our material’s flow; pharmacists blend it smoothly without clumping or sticking, avoiding costly downtime. Those in confectionery or preserves rely on it to control pH and support preservation; jams, jellies, and gelatin-based treats keep consistent texture and color. Winemakers add it during bottling to regulate acidity, and cheese manufacturers use it for pH management.     Living the Difference: Comparing Tripotassium Citrate with Standard Salts

    Years ago, the only choices for food acidulation or potassium fortification stemmed from monosodium glutamate, sodium citrate, or monopotassium phosphate. Sodium reduction in food and drink shifted priorities worldwide. Today, Tripotassium Citrate provides a better balance—zero sodium, neutral taste, and buffering capacity that’s gentle on the palate. We often answer calls from technical directors tired of sodium citrate, trying to revamp popular sodas or functional powders to meet new nutrition panels. Our product steps up where old sodium-heavy salts cannot, providing the potassium fortification medical associations now recommend for cardiovascular health. Creating a beverage with both a clean label and improved potassium/sodium ratio remains a challenge without Tripotassium Citrate on the equipment formulator’s list.

    The difference extends to stability. Potassium chloride can add off-flavors and a metallic note, creating concerns in customer taste panels. Our customers in ready meals and dairy who shifted away from potassium chloride saw complaints drop and repeat purchases climb. Regulations in infant formula or oral medication rule out both certain sodium and chloride contents; Tripotassium Citrate responds, giving both function and safety margin.
